Milan Location & Flights
Milan sits inland in northern Italy, with the Alpine lakes less than an hour away and a historic centre compact enough to cross on foot in under half an hour. Direct flights from the UK take around two hours, landing at Malpensa, Linate, or Bergamo — each with its own train or coach link into the city.

Three or four nights is the length most of our customers choose — a day for the Duomo and the Galleria, a day for the Last Supper and the castle, and a day out to Lake Como or Bergamo. The strongest months for Milan holidays 2026/2027 are April to June and September to October, with comfortable low-to-mid 20s°C and the city busy without the August shutdown. Anyone planning holidays to Milan 2026/2027 around the design or fashion calendar should book early — Salone del Mobile in April and the September shows fill hotels months ahead.
